Q3 Planning Note — Treasury

Following the expansion of Vellmark Systems into the Aldovian market, we propose hedging 70% of projected kronar exposure through rolling three-month forwards. Spot volatility has widened since the Aldovian central bank's rate pause, and an unhedged position risks eroding the Meridex product line's margin. Finance should review counterparty limits before execution. The rationale tied to our wider plans follows below.

confidential, bawip-fahap: Gross margin on Ulaael came in at 5 percent against a plan of 10 percent. Only 5 of the 100 pilot accounts renewed Ulaael, so a churn review is set for July 1.

Handover note — to whoever's on receiving this week

Hi — passing the Tidewater Gallery label job to you while I'm off. The full set of wall labels and case cards is coming over from Quillsden Studio, two boxes, both marked with the gallery code. They're printed on the new matt stock, so keep them flat and dry — don't let them sit on the dock if it's raining. Count them against the packing list before signing. The courier hand-over instruction is just below.

dispatch memo: the sorius tamius courier leaves the praeth ledger at gate 4873 under passcode 928014

## Runbook: Fernholt catalog cache invalidation

For this week's sync: the Fernholt product catalog now invalidates cache entries by category tag rather than full flushes. On deploy, the release job publishes an invalidation manifest listing changed SKU ranges; edge nodes consume it within 60 seconds. If the manifest fails to publish, fall back to the manual flush script in ops/tools, but expect a five-minute latency spike. The manifest must be signed before edge nodes will accept it, using the key shown below.

release key, bagef-yahap: bky9_8qvpD6ZAv

Root cause: compaction rewrites segment headers, invalidating the original digest. The fix in 4.9.1 re-signs each compacted segment at write time. External plugins must verify against the new segment format; older keys will not validate compacted logs. To re-verify your plugin's test fixtures against the updated segments, use the current signing key provided here:

deploy key for baweg-bajeg: bky9_DYLNv2wGq